Paquete y descarga (esta versión es una versión agrietada solo para aprender, no lo use para fines comerciales. Vaya al foro para descomprimir la contraseña)
¡Aspupload es un poderoso componente de carga de servidor dinámico! ¡Instalar este programa le permite cargar varios documentos a través de programas ASP!
ASPUPLOAD puede implementar las siguientes funciones:
1. Limite el tamaño de los archivos cargados
2. Establezca permisos de usuario
3. Modificar las propiedades del archivo
4. Cargue varios archivos al mismo tiempo
5. Capacidad para guardar archivos en la base de datos
Hoy, queremos instalar el componente Aspupload 3.0. La ruta predeterminada a instalar es
C:/Files de programa/software Persits/Aspupload/bin/aspupload.dll
Abra la ventana Ejecutar para ingresar:
regsvr32 c:/programa de programas/software Persits/Aspupload/bin/aspupload.dll
Nota: El formato del componente registrado es REGSVR32 ***. DLL
Sin embargo, saltóSupongo que es un problema de ruta. ¿Es porque hay un espacio en el medio de los archivos de programa? Copié aspupload.dll a c:/window/system32/y lo volví a registrar con
regsvr32 aspupload.dll¡El resultado fue exitoso!
Uso
¿Cómo podemos indicar que nos hemos registrado con éxito?
El ejemplo 1 adjunto puede ayudarnos a resolver este problema. Hay dos archivos, form1.asp y uploadScript1.asp, debajo de la carpeta 02_simple, y colóquelos en un directorio virtual. Por ejemplo, el mío es así:
Vaya a C:/Sube para ver si hay algún archivo que acaba de cargar. Si es así, felicidades por registrar el componente con éxito.
http://127.0.0.1/form1.asp¿Por qué se sube a C:/Subiendo? Todos abren omeLoadScript1.asp, el código es el siguiente:
<%
Configurar upload = server.createObject ("Persits.upload")
'The upload.save ("c:/upload") Aquí está la ruta de guardado, el recuento puede cargar correctamente el número de archivos
Count = upload.save ("c:/upload")
Response.Write Count & "Archivo (s) cargado a c:/upload"
%>
¡Entiendo! Y una cosa a tener en cuenta sobre Form1.asp:
<html>
<Body bgcolor = "#ffffff">
<h3> Simple Subload </h3>
<Form Method = "Post" Enctype = "multipart/form-data" Action = "uploadScript1.asp">
<!-El atributo de nombre aquí debe ser, de lo contrario no se puede cargar. Se recomienda escribirlo de acuerdo con él->
<Input type = "file" size = "40" name = "file1"> <br>
<Input type = "file" size = "40" name = "file2"> <br>
<Input type = "file" size = "40" name = "file3"> <br>
<Input type = enviar value = "¡Cargar!">
</form>
</body>
</Html>
Abra cualquier archivo para cargar y aparece
1 archivo (s) cargado a c:/cargar
¡Felicitaciones, es exitoso!
A continuación, hablemos de algunos atributos de Aspupload y damos algunos ejemplos representativos. Para los demás, ¡eche un vistazo a los ejemplos adjuntos para usted!
File.size Unidad: bytesFile.path ruta